使用Dreamweaver MX表格排序功能
作者:佚名 来源:赛迪网 发布时间:2010-07-13 12:08:00
教育信息化时代,考试成绩也要求上网公布。一次我将考试成绩制作成一个HTML文件,如图1所示,领导审查的意见是“将成绩按名次排列”,可是所有的成绩已经用Dreamweaver MX制作好了,若先用Execl按要求排序,再导入到Dreamweaver MX制作,呵呵!太麻烦了,早就知道Dreamweaver具有排序功能,一直没有实战,何不利用Dreamweaver MX演练一番?
在Dreamweaver MX中,您可以对一列的内容进行简单排序,也可以对两列的内容进行更为复杂的排序。您不能对包含有Colspan或Rowspan属性的表格进行排序的,也就是说,不能对那些包含有合并单元格的表格进行排序。
![]() |
下面就看一下具体的排序过程吧!
1.将光标移动到表格内任一单元格内,或选定表格,单击“Command/Sort Table…”,打开Sort Table对话框,如图所示。
![]() |
2.在对话框中进行如下的选择:
在Sort By选项中选择要排序的Column(列)。
在Order选项中选择是根据alphabetically(字母)还是根据Numberically(数字)进行排序。
当列的内容是数字的时候这个选项是非常重要的。数字的排序是对列表按照一位和二位这样进行的(如 1, 10, 2, 20, 3, 30),而不是一个整齐的数字序列(如 1, 2, 3,10, 20, 30)。
选取排列顺序是上升-Ascending(A to Z),还是下降-Descending(Z to A)。
在对成绩表按总分或名次排序时,设置为:
Sort By:Column5或Column6
Order:Numberically及Descending
3.要在不同的列进行次一级的排序,在Then By弹出菜单中指定排序选项。
4.选取Sort Includes First Row 选项可以将第一行在排序时包括进去。如果第一行是不能移动的标题行,则不要选这个选项,如对成绩表排序时就不能选中此项。
5.对于Sort THEAD Rows(If Any)、Sort TFOOT Rows(If Any)两选项,是Dreamweaver MX中新增加的。
Sort THEAD Rows(If Any):排序时是否包含THEAD行。
Sort TFOOT Rows(If Any):排序时是否包含TFOOT行。
6.Keep TR Attributes With Sorted Row:保持TR属性同排序行的一致。若选中此项,TR属性(例如颜色)将同排序行中单元格中的属性一同变化,否则将不变化。
例如,对图1所示成绩表的排序中,选中Keep TR Attributes With Sorted Row后,排序结果如下图所示,第三行中灰色背景排序时随同整行数据一同变化。
![]() |
不选中后排序结果如下图所示,第三行中的数据移动了,而背景色灰色没有变化。
![]() |
7.最后点击Apply或OK按钮,完成了表格排序操作,好了,现在可以交差了!


猜你喜欢
- 前言:之前博主分享过knockoutJS和BootstrapTable的一些基础用法,都是写基础应用,根本谈不上封装,仅仅是避免了html控
- 第一步:先引入所需的第三方模块import echarts from "echarts"; // 引入所需要的echar
- <script> window.onload=function(){ upfile('file.php'); }
- 等值线图的Python绘制方法等值线图或等高线图在科学界经常用到,它是由一些封闭的曲线组成的,来表示三维结构表面。虽然看起来复杂,其实用ma
- 1. 原先的配置 把 fckeditor/filemanager/connectors 目录删除; 有同学可能会问了,都删除了怎么上传文件?
- 网络请求封装实例实现定制要求和方便调用,对微信小程序的网络请求接口进行了封装封装位置:app.js,方便全局调用实现方法调用,只用关注接口u
- 最近做项目需要我们前端对金额进行千分位格式化(也就是说每三位用逗号隔开),代码已经做了修改 之前的版本是本人疏忽 真对不住大家了
- 本文实例讲述了Python实现判断并移除列表指定位置元素的方法。分享给大家供大家参考,具体如下:问题很简单,输入一个列表和索引,若索引超出列
- 一、os模块os.getcwd() 获取当前的工作目录os.chdir(‘绝对路径/相对于当前工作目录的路径&r
- 本文实例讲述了Thinkphp5.0 框架实现控制器向视图view赋值及视图view取值操作。分享给大家供大家参考,具体如下:Thinkph
- 前言排序是数据库中的一个基本功能,MySQL也不例外。用户通过Order by语句即能达到将指定的结果集排序的目的,其实不仅仅是Order
- 在这篇文章中,我将展示如何在 CentOS/RHEL 7、Debian 以及它的衍生版本比如 Ubuntu(最新的 Ubuntu 16.04
- 一种小技巧,可以让python捕获信号量HUP 然后当使用 kill 发起HUP信号量的时候 捕获到进行处理,可以处理为重新读取配置文件并重
- 1、在给客户系统巡检时通过rman维护日志发现有rman维护日志报错:RMAN-06207: WARNING: 3 objects coul
- 代码如下:<%@LANGUAGE="VBSCRIPT" CODEPAGE="65001&quo
- 1. 使用默认的session, 在ini文件中:from pyramid.session import UnencryptedCookie
- 转化时间类型to_datetime()方法to_datetime()方法支持将 int, float, str, datetime, lis
- 前言现在Python3 被越来越多的开发者所接受,同时让人尴尬的是很多遗留的老系统依旧运行在 Python2 的环境中,因此有时你不得不同时
- 前言最近在项目中遇到这样一个需求:需要在数据表中检索包含指定内容的结果集,该字段的数据类型为text,存储的内容是json格式,具体表结构如
- 一、 文件的操作1.1创建文件格式:f = open(‘文件', ‘w')或者f = open(‘文件', ‘r